Area 300 Representative (Buildings & Grounds)

Winner: Chris Gueren

Changes to the Constitution and By-Laws

All 14 propositions PASSED:

  1. Recognize additional departments as “areas” for representation
  2. Change local dues to sliding scale
  3. Require absentee ballots for elections
  4. Define certain specific election procedures
  5. Limits on the President (when executing local union policies)
  6. Limits on the President (when representing local to external groups)
  7. Vice President coordinates Area Reps.
  8. Treasurer must deliver financial report at each general meeting
  9. Candidates cannot serve on elections committee
  10. Area Rep. elections must follow same rules as Exec. Board elections
  11. Only members of involved area can vote to recall Area Rep.
  12. If officer is recalled by 2/3 majority vote, special election will be held
  13. Define procedure to authorize a strike
  14. Exec. Board officers can be reimbursed for missed work due to Union
